Description
AI GeneratedThe City of Vancouver, Washington is seeking engineering design services to replace an existing odor control system with a new odor control biofilter. The agency needs to solve the problem of managing odors at an existing facility by designing a new biofilter and planning the demolition of the current system. The selected vendor must coordinate the scope and plan development directly with city engineering staff. The scope of work requires reviewing existing facility record drawings, geotechnical reports, odor control studies, and other engineering documents. The agency requires the preparation of a preliminary design report that outlines design criteria, siting options, and recommendations. The final engineering design must cover all elements of the odor control facilities, including the biofilter, mechanical, civil, instrumentation and controls, electrical, seismic/structural, geotechnical, and landscaping components. The design must incorporate the demolition of the existing odor control system and include technical specifications requiring the construction contractor to provide temporary odor control equipment during construction. The agency also requires the preparation of an operation and maintenance manual for the new facility, as well as the delivery of final record drawings. The contract period will span one year, and the performance of the work must take place onsite. Only onshore vendors located in the United States are eligible to bid on this opportunity. Bidders must submit their responses digitally via email or online, and the agency is currently looking for proposals to determine the budget. All questions regarding this procurement must be submitted no later than July 02, 2026.
